Hidden gem. That’s what they call Es Xarco. A secret cove nestled between Cala Jondal and Porroig.
Es Xarco isn’t your typical Ibiza beach. Forget the bustling crowds and the thumping music. This is a haven of tranquility. A place where the rhythm of the waves replaces the beat of the clubs. It’s a small beach. Coarse pebbles cover most of it. In some spots the sand is finer. Perfect for those seeking solitude.
Reaching Es Xarco is an adventure in itself. A bumpy gravel road leads to this hidden paradise. This adds to its allure. It’s a test for your vehicle. But the reward? Unparalleled peace.
The turquoise water teems with life. The rocky seabed is a snorkeler’s dream. Countless fish dart among the rocks. You’ll see boats anchored nearby. People come to enjoy the pristine waters. It is a great place to simply relax.
Nearby sits Es Xarcu. A chiringuito. A small restaurant. It offers traditional dishes. Especially seafood. They bake their fish in a traditional oven. It’s a unique experience. It adds to the charm of Es Xarco.
Scattered around the beach are fishing huts. These little structures speak of a simpler time. They are a reminder of the island’s fishing heritage. They add a rustic charm to the scenery. They blend seamlessly with the Mediterranean pines.
